
Jordi Cruijff
Jordi Cruijff is a Dutch former professional football player and current football executive, known for his contributions to the sport both on and off the field. He is the son of legendary footballer Johan Cruyff and has played for clubs such as FC Barcelona and Manchester United. After his playing career, he transitioned into coaching and management roles, where he has been involved in various football development projects. Recently, he was in the news for being appointed as a technical advisor for the Indonesian national football team, following the recommendation of fellow Dutch footballer Patrick Kluivert.
